SHG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review

111 of the 4,539 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Shinhan Financial Group (SHG)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$276M — down 40% from $459M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 20 funds closed out of SHG and 19 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 34 trimmed existing stakes and 40 added.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$1.96M. The largest seller was Northern Trust, cutting an estimated $6.55M.
